Ecological relationships between true mountain mahogany and pinyon-juniper stands in the Uintah Basin, Utah, were measured to detect differences between the two community types. The mountain mahogany community is dominated by grasses and shrubs, while the pinyon-juniper vegetation consists primarily of trees and annual plants. Soil depth is greatest in the pinyon-juniper areas. Slickrock often covers as much as 80% of the mountain mahogany stands. Soil was sampled from beneath and between the mahogany shrubs and the pinyon and juniper trees. The pH of soil from beneath mahogany shrubs was significantly (P < 0.001) more alkaline than that from beneath pinyon and juniper trees. Soluble salt concentration was significantly (P < 0.05) less in soil from beneath mountain mahogany shrubs than in soil from between shrubs. A reverse situation occurred in the pinyon-juniper stands.
